Output f0b89458217deb679927ac4764e86dd0227a5ea13b961df1a965bf628382b558:0

value
17053708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e65d7f80a9403caded4b4986532d482b1ac86c0 OP_EQUAL
address
34TkCWzv9x9JrzJG2Qurfcn3V7zL28pLsE
transaction
f0b89458217deb679927ac4764e86dd0227a5ea13b961df1a965bf628382b558
spent
true